En bref

The purpose of this training session is to give the participants the basics of GATE, an advanced opensource software developed by the international OpenGATE collaboration and dedicated to numerical simulations in medical imaging and radiation therapy

A qui s’adresse cette formation ?

Lab researchers, engineers, medical doctors and physicists working in hospitals, laboratories or companies in the medical imaging and radiotherapy fields

Compétences visées

The purpose of this training session is to give the participants the basics of GATE, an advanced opensource software developed by the international OpenGATE collaboration and dedicated to numerical simulations in medical imaging and radiation therapy.

  • Handling the user interface and visualization 
  • Illustrating a GATE simulation architecture: general concepts to model medical imaging acquisitions and radiation therapy experiments
  • Illustrating the main principles of GATE by going through the different simulation steps 
  • Managing anthropomorphic voxelized phantoms and sources to simulate realistic acquisitions
  • According to the trainee’s domain of expertise/interest, choose between building a complete simulation set-up for medical imaging applications or dosimetry and radiation therapy experiments
  • Perform output data analysis
  • Perform some basic development to add new features in GATE
  • Most of the time reserved for hands-on exercises on Scientific Linux workstations
  • Based on modern pedagogical approaches (active learning and flipped classroom model)
  • Detailed lectures provided by two GATE experts, both members of the OpenGATE collaboration
  • Main principles of GATE: scanner/beam and phantom geometry, materials, physics processes, source(s), actors and output data formats
  • GATE for imaging applications: system, sensitive detector and digitizer
  • GATE for dosimetry and radiation therapy applications: dose actor, phase-space actor, production cuts and variance reduction techniques
  • Using both ROOT software and Python language for dose distribution and/or PET output data analysis
  • Using C++ for creating a new actor in GATE

Attendees must have a good understanding of medical physics, and should have experiences in Linux and basic programming.
